ShipmoPC provides a comprehensive reporting capability with the graphical and tabular presentation of results. It can generate polar plots of any motion response parameters with speed. The program also produces formatted text output and X-Y results.
The software is compatible with various other Windows™ applications for post-processing analysis. A comprehensive user manual and online help are included.

ShipmoPC offers a user-friendly interface with enhanced plotting capability and reports quality output. Users can specify vessel features and environmental factors to predict monohull ship motions. The software allows us to input your specific data on waves, mass/weight distribution, stabilising systems, ship features, sea directions, seakeeping information and more.
